Red is the color of blood, as well, and through this association it symbolizes the dogs deep love, their strong will power, and their sacrificial intimacy with each other and billy not to mention the mystical qualities of the red fern. According to legend, an angel has to plant the seed of the red fern, and so wherever there is a red fern, it marks something very admirable and special. A list of all the characters in where the red fern grows. Where the red fern grows is set in the ozark mountains on cherokee land in northeastern oklahoma during the great depression. His grandfather, a driving force and constant source of encouragement to billy, runs a country general store and mill. Since its in children literature genre, thats why it.
